Why a gap year is increasingly popular for many would-be freshmen and their parents

The deadline is looming this week for local high school students to decide where to go to college. But more and more kids are deciding to take the year off instead. And for many, that’s increasingly proving to be an enticing alternative. KIRO Radio’s Josh Kerns introduces us to one such student who found a year abroad was the best lesson she could learn.
